Understanding the Basics of Flanges
Flanges are essential tools for breastfeeding mothers who choose to express milk. They come in various sizes and shapes to accommodate different nipple types and sizes. Understanding how flanges work and the role they play in effective pumping is crucial for any breastfeeding journey.
Flanges are typically made from soft plastic or silicone, designed to create a vacuum seal around the nipple. This seal is vital for effective milk extraction. A well-fitting flange can significantly enhance comfort and efficiency during pumping sessions. Conversely, an ill-fitting flange can lead to pain, damage to the nipple, or inefficient milk expression.
Choosing the right size flange is critical. Most manufacturers provide guidelines on sizing based on nipple diameter. A common approach is measuring the nipple’s width and selecting a flange that allows for some space around it while ensuring that the nipple remains centered within the tunnel of the flange.
Why Proper Fit Matters
The fit of your flange can greatly affect your pumping experience. An improperly sized flange can lead to several issues:
- Pain and Discomfort: If the flange is too small, it may pinch or rub against the nipple, causing pain. Conversely, a flange that’s too large may not create enough suction.
- Inefficient Milk Expression: A good seal is necessary for effective pumping. If the flange does not fit well, you may not get a proper vacuum, leading to less milk being expressed.
- Nipple Damage: Prolonged use of an ill-fitting flange can cause damage to your nipples, leading to issues like cracking or bleeding.
Understanding how your nipple should look in a flange helps you identify whether you’re using the correct size. The goal is to ensure that your nipple moves freely within the tunnel without excessive friction.
What Does a Properly Positioned Nipple Look Like?
When assessing how your nipple should look in a flange, there are several key indicators:
1. Centered Position: Your nipple should be centered in the opening of the flange. This allows for even suction around all sides.
2. Minimal Stretching: While some movement is normal, your nipple shouldn’t be excessively stretched or pulled during pumping.
3. No Pinching: You should feel no pinching or sharp sensations while using the pump.
4. Breast Tissue Visibility: Ideally, some breast tissue will be visible at the edges of the flange opening but not so much that it causes discomfort or pain.
Recognizing these signs can help you adjust your technique or choose a different size if necessary.
Assessing Flange Size
Finding the right size for your flanges involves measuring your nipples correctly and understanding how different sizes affect performance. Here’s how you can assess which size might work best for you:
Measuring Your Nipples
To measure your nipples accurately:
1. Use a ruler or measuring tape.
2. Measure across the widest part of your nipple while it’s relaxed (not aroused).
3. Record this measurement in millimeters.
Most manufacturers provide sizing charts based on these measurements, typically offering sizes ranging from 21mm to 36mm.

Pumping Technique Matters Too!
In addition to using appropriately sized flanges, mastering proper pumping techniques enhances efficiency and comfort.
The Right Positioning
Ensure you’re seated comfortably with good back support. Hold the pump correctly; it should align with your breast and allow easy access to adjust settings without straining.
Suction Settings
Start with lower suction settings to stimulate letdown before gradually increasing suction as needed. High suction settings may cause discomfort if used too soon.

The Importance of Cleaning Your Flange
Proper hygiene is vital when expressing breast milk using flanges! Cleanliness safeguards against contamination that could adversely affect both milk quality and maternal health outcomes.
Follow these steps for cleaning:
1. Disassemble all parts after each use.
2. Rinse thoroughly under warm water.
3. Use mild soap specifically designed for cleaning baby products.
4. Air-dry completely before reassembling parts again!

Troubleshooting Common Issues
Even with proper setup and technique challenges may arise during pumping experiences! Here are some common problems along with solutions:
- Pain During Pumping:If you experience discomfort—check if flanges fit properly! Consider trying different sizes until achieving ideal fit!
- No Milk Flow:If no flow occurs after several minutes—try adjusting suction settings! Sometimes letting down takes longer than expected!
- Nipple Blisters/Cracking:This indicates possible friction issues—switching out sizes might help alleviate pressure points!
Seeking advice from lactation consultants can also provide personalized solutions tailored specifically towards individual needs!
